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average nightly rate for boarding a dog in Newberry Springs?

In Newberry Springs, standard dog boarding typically costs between $25 and $45 per night. Given the desert climate, facilities with climate-controlled indoor kennels may be at the higher end of this range. Always inquire about any discounts for extended stays or multiple pets.

How do Newberry Springs boarding facilities handle the high desert heat for pets?

Reputable facilities in Newberry Springs are specifically designed to protect pets from the extreme local temperatures. This includes fully climate-controlled indoor areas, limited outdoor exercise during the hottest parts of the day, and constant access to fresh, cool water to ensure your pet's comfort and safety.

What specific items should I pack for my pet's stay at a Newberry Springs kennel?

Beyond food and medication, it's wise to bring your pet's vaccination records and a familiar item like a blanket or toy for comfort. Due to the dry air in Newberry Springs, some owners also provide pet-safe moisturizing spray or wipes if their animal has sensitive skin or paws.

What are the exercise and playtime options like at Newberry Springs boarding kennels?

Exercise in Newberry Springs is carefully managed around the heat, with most playtimes scheduled for the cooler morning and evening hours. Facilities often have secure, shaded outdoor runs or dedicated indoor play areas to ensure pets get safe and adequate activity without risk of overheating.

Are there any local considerations for pet transportation to a Newberry Springs boarding facility?

Yes, when traveling to Newberry Springs, ensure your vehicle is prepared for desert conditions and you have a plan for a safe, climate-controlled transport for your pet. Due to the remote nature of the area, confirm your facility's drop-off and pick-up hours well in advance to avoid traveling during peak heat.
